Peace Corps in Liberia

ThereĀ are currently 77 Volunteers in Liberia working in education. During their service in Liberia, Volunteers learn to speak the local languages, including: Liberian English and basic greetings in Lorma, Krahn, Kru, Grebo, Bassa, Kpelle, Mano/Gio, Gola, Vai or Mano. More than 4,035 Peace Corps Volunteers have served in Liberia since the program was established in 1962.
